Emerging infectious disease issues in blood safety
M E Chamberland1, H J Alter, M P Busch
1Centers for Disease Control and Prevention, Atlanta, Georgia 30333, USA. mchamberland@cdc.gov
Blood safety has improved due to better donor screening and viral inactivation, but new infectious agents still pose risks. Nucleic acid testing enhances detection of recent infections, though vigilance against emerging threats is crucial.

Background:
- Transfusion-transmitted infections have significantly decreased over the past 20 years.
- Advances in donor screening, testing, and viral inactivation of plasma derivatives have contributed to this decline.
- Conventional serologic tests may miss very recent viral infections.
Purpose of the Study:
- To highlight the ongoing vulnerabilities of the blood supply to emerging infectious agents.
- To discuss the challenges posed by newly discovered viruses and transmissible spongiform encephalopathies.
- To emphasize the need for continuous improvement in blood safety measures.
Main Methods:
- Review of advancements in donor screening and testing technologies.
- Evaluation of viral inactivation techniques for plasma derivatives.
- Identification of emerging infectious agents as potential threats to blood supply safety.
Main Results:
- Substantial declines in transfusion-transmitted infections have been observed.
- Nucleic acid testing (NAT) improves detection of recent viral infections.
- New hepatitis viruses and transmissible spongiform encephalopathies represent emerging risks.
Conclusions:
- While blood safety has improved, the supply remains vulnerable to new and reemerging infections.
- Emerging infectious agents, including novel hepatitis viruses and TSE agents, present unique challenges.
- Ongoing research and enhanced testing strategies are essential to maintain blood supply safety.
